Check-In Procedure - Check-in time: 3:00 p.m. - Check-out time: 11:00 a.m. - Early check-in is not permitted unless it has been requested and approved by a staff member. - We cannot always guarantee that we can accommodate this, but if early check-in is approved, it's an additional $15 for check-in from 1:00 pm-3:00 pm. - If you will be arriving in the area early, please make arrangements until your site opens up We do not have a waiting area for those checking in early without prior arrangements. - Late check-ins can be accommodated. - Please contact the main office for instructions. - Please check in online before you arrive. - You should receive a check-in email before your stay begins to confirm your reservation, pay any outstanding balances, accept the Terms and Conditions, and add your license plate number and make/model of your car. - You still need to let the office know that you have arrived. - Late Check-out can be accommodated if requested and approved by one of our staff members. - It's $10+HST for check-out after 11:00 am and $20+HST for check out in between 2:00 pm-4:00 pm. - If you stay past 4:00 pm, the nightly rate will be charged to your credit card. - You do not need to contact the office at check-out. - While each park attempts to accommodate your exact spot request, the on-site manager has the ultimate decision for spot placement. Reservations and Payments - All reservations must have a credit card on file. - No exceptions will be made. - We do have a machine in store that can be used for debit/credit payment; however, an active card must always be saved on file. - We are a cashless facility and will not accept any cash payment for reservations, store purchases, or services. - Any charges will be billed directly to the card saved on your reservation at the time the service was requested or the day the service was provided. - Great Canadian Campgrounds Inc. reserves the right to charge the credit card/debit, visa, or any form of payment on file for any outstanding payments. Site Locations & Tent Accommodations - All site numbers are subject to change prior to arrival unless a site lock fee was paid with your reservation. - All certified RV types are permitted unless prevented by specific site constraints. - Tents and conversion vans are only permitted on designated tent sites. - One pup tent may act as a secondary unit on a site at the discretion of Great Canadian Campgrounds, as site size allows. - Dining canopy tents are permitted but may not be up in conjunction with a pup tent. - Sites must be cleaned up of garbage and debris prior to departure. - Additional charges may result for sites requiring additional cleaning. - Charges are $50 for minor clean-up and $300 for a major clean-up. Site Maintenance Policy - All campers are expected to maintain their site in a clean, tidy, and visually appealing manner. - This includes proper disposal of trash, upkeep of personal belongings, and adherence to any landscaping or decoration guidelines set by management. - Sites should reflect a respectful and community-minded environment at all times. - Any damages to your site or the property will be billed at the full cost to repair the damaged item(s) and/or property. Rental Trailer - There is a $250 damage deposit automatically charged at the time of booking for the rental trailer. - You will have it returned to your credit card after a thorough inspection of the trailer and your site. - Any damages will be billed to the account owner at the full cost of repair for the damaged items. Permitted Occupants - All reservations include a maximum of 6 guests unless otherwise stated. - The individual reserving the site must be a minimum of 18 years of age and be physically present at the time of check-in. - Guests are not allowed on another site unless the owner of the site is present. - Tents, RVs, vacation rentals, etc., are not to be sublet to anyone at any time. No Subletting - No Subletting of any site type or unit at any time. - The subletting of any site type or unit will result in the immediate removal and permanent ban from all Great Canadian locations. Vehicle Fees, Toy Haulers & Storage - You can have 2 vehicles registered to your site. - Extra vehicle fees for toy haulers or utility trailers are $14.99 per night for temporary storage. - Storage space for your toy haulers, boats, or other utility trailers is $60+HST per month to rent. - Towing is enforced at the guest’s expense. - All guests must stay within resort property boundaries. - No trespassing on neighboring land is permitted. Quiet Hours - Our quiet time is from 11:00 p.m. to 8:00 a.m. daily, and from 12:00 a.m. to 8:00 a.m. on long weekends (Fri, Sat, Sun only), but please be courteous to your fellow guests during all hours of the day. - During quiet hours, there is no loud talking, loud radios, loud televisions, use of gas golf carts or other loud noises allowed. - The use of generators is not permitted on the property. - We do enforce a curfew - anyone under 18 years of age may not leave their site or rental after 11:00 p.m. unless it is to and from restroom facilities accompanied by an adult. Respect Your Neighbor - Please be considerate of your neighbors' privacy and space. - Do not walk on or pass through the site of another guest. - Respect our local culture, wildlife, and other guests. - Please be mindful of our local bylaws and conservation of resources. - Great Canadian Campgrounds is proud to promote an inclusive and family-friendly atmosphere at all of our properties. - Offensive or intolerant language and actions will not be tolerated, including with respect to race, religion, sexual orientation, or political views, and the presence or existence of any language, actions, visuals, or symbols that may be deemed to be offensive will not be permitted on property. - Park Management reserves the right to evict anyone not abiding by the rules. - Only one warning for violation of the rules will be issued. - If the problems persist, the person or persons responsible will be asked to leave the Park. - Park fees are non-refundable under any and all circumstances. Parking - Please do not park your vehicle, trailer, ATV, golf cart, or boat in an adjacent site. - Use of more than one site will result in additional charges. Restrooms - Do not wash clothes, pets, dishes, etc. in restrooms. - Restrooms may be closed at times for cleaning and maintenance. - We appreciate your patience. Showers and Laundry Facilities - Showers are located in both restroom locations. - Washers and dryers are located in the main office building and are coin-operated. - Laundry hours will follow our posted store hours. - Clotheslines are not permitted. Swimming Pools, Splash Pad & Pillow Jumper, Playgrounds & Family Area - Pool and family area hours are from 10:00 am to 8:00 pm or as posted. - Splash pad and hot tub hours are the same. - Any child under the age of 18 must be supervised by an adult at all times. - Glass is not permitted in the pool area. - Please use the garbage receptacles provided. - No Smoking anywhere near the pool area. - Pool, Splash Pad, Pillow Jumper, and family area rules are posted at their respective areas and must be obeyed. - There is no lifeguard on duty; you are entering the pool at your own risk. Smoking, Vaping & Alcohol - There is no smoking or vaping allowed in any of our rentals, restrooms, shower facilities, indoor facilities, common areas, or any outdoor amenities. - Smoking/vaping is allowed on your own site as long as it is done so in a way that will not directly or indirectly impact the experience of other guests. - All smoking products must be disposed of at your own site. - Alcohol is permitted by legal drinking age adults as long as it is done so in a way that will not directly or indirectly impact the experience of other guests. - Alcohol must be consumed in a responsible manner, and glass bottles are only permitted on your campsite. - Illegal drugs are strictly prohibited. Site Safety - Open fires are not permitted at any time. - All fires must be contained to your site’s designated pit/ring and kept under 2 feet in height. - Please do not leave your fire unattended. - Please do not burn or leave trash in fire pits, and please do not move fire pits without written permission from the staff. - Campfires are permitted from 8:00 am – 1:00 am. - Never leave a fire unattended. - County bans may occur and will be posted at the office. - Children under the age of 14 may not be left on their sites unattended at any time and must be supervised by someone at least 18 years of age. - Any chemicals or toxic materials must remain locked up at all times or safely removed from the access of children or animals. Trailer Age and Sales - The maximum age for a trailer in the park is 10 years. - Trailers older than 10 years of age cannot be sold in the park. - The sale of any and all trailers at Great Canadian Campgrounds is to be handled by the park owner. - This includes the showings, collection of payment, and approval by the park owner as to whether or not the new buyer(s) are allowed to become a seasonal guest in the park. - A commission of 8% +HST will apply to all trailer sales. - If you would like to sell your trailer on your own, you’ll have to remove it and sell it outside of Great Canadian Campgrounds' property, in which your seasonal site will be forfeited at that time. Pets - We are a pet-friendly resort, but pets may not disturb other guests, and must be cleaned up after by owners. - Pets must always be on a leash and restrained when not confined inside an RV, and no pet may be left unattended outside of an RV, even on the site. - There is a maximum of two pets per reservation. - Pets are the responsibility of the owner. - Management reserves the right to remove or restrict disruptive or aggressive pets. - Upon check-in, please notify the office of your pets if you have not already added them to your reservation during the booking process. - Pets are not allowed in the pools, in the pool areas, or on the pillow jumper. Garbage Disposal - Please tie trash bags completely closed and put your trash completely in the dumpster. - Please do not place your trash on the ground. - Woodland creatures like possums and raccoons are attracted to left-out or disposed of food, and while we think they are cute and wonderful animals, we don’t want you to find a surprise night visit from a raccoon at your site because of incorrectly disposed of trash. - Do not dispose of wires, oil, furniture, mattresses, or any toxic waste or chemicals in our trash cans. Sewer Hookup - All sewer hoses must be undamaged, and sewer connections must be tight. - Replacement sewer hoses and sewer donuts can be purchased at the welcome center or general store. - You may add an additional grey water tank to your trailer as long as you have written permission from the park staff. Wastewater - The discharge of any wastewater (septic or grey water) is strictly prohibited. - Formaldehyde products are not permitted. - You will be asked to leave the park immediately if these rules are not obeyed. Golf Carts - Only electric golf carts are permitted in the park. - Gas-operated golf carts are not permitted. - All guests must comply with the following rules governing the use of golf carts on the property. - Each guest owning a golf cart is solely responsible for ensuring that all operators of the golf cart are a minimum of 16 years of age and possess a valid driver's license (moped licenses, learning permits, etc. are not acceptable). - Golf carts must have their lights (if equipped) turned on at all times while in operation after sunset. - No golf carts may be operated after sunset without headlights. - Golf carts shall not be operated during quiet hours from 11:00 pm. to 8:00 am. - Long weekends are 12:00 pm - 8:00 am. - Golf carts must be operated properly. - Horseplay, racing, or other misuse of guest-owned golf carts will not be tolerated. - Guest-owned golf carts are to be operated on gravel roads only. - No driving through RV or tenting sites, or other restricted areas. - Golf carts will not be driven on or through other camper’s sites. - Underage drivers may not operate the golf carts. - Operation of golf carts while consuming or under the influence of alcohol, marijuana, or illicit drugs is strictly prohibited. - A golf cart's maximum seating capacity must never be exceeded. - Operators and passengers of a guest-owned golf cart must be seated at all times while the golf cart is in motion.
